Is this the frontend, like the subject line would seem to imply?
If so, XenDevOps are made for backends, while this is a frontend. In
fact this is the first PV frontend in QEMU. We need to introduce
something generic and similar to struct XenDevOps and xen_backend.c but
for frontends.
